right the, the international, the. ready central kitchen and what has so i think all of that pushes the momentum towards making a deal. okay, now on many thanks indeed for coming. what's going on? so international say that it's a store as well as well, and also has parallels with the 1994 london genocide. so i'm used to taking place across rolanda to mux, fussy, is since the stones of the massacre present pool cook ahmed, let the flame of remembrance and the caps, or kick or later on the victims in more than 100 days, who 2 munitions killed more than 800000 people, mostly from the ethnic tootsie minority as well as who to moderates. none of the countries are presented to yesterday also send their sons and daughters to serve. as peacekeepers in london, both sewed yes. did not fav ronda?
5:13 pm
it was an international equipment in which fated us as well. the genocide was triggered by the assassination of the who 2 presidents, juvenile, happier ramona, who chose a ques, took the rebels from the runs and pottery. i'll take front of shooting down his plan. the group denied involvement between april and july, who to malicious and elements within the runs and armies slow to seize and political opponents. the killings finally stopped on july 4th, and there were winds impact rustic funds backed by you guys as on the caps of the capsule. take all a let's definitely back a reports now from who in rolanda mass graves, a still being discovered in a tranquil corner of the rwandan hills. the dead are being disturbed, despite never having found peace ready when it's done. i don't know how many people we found, but there are so many. there were under these houses under the toilets. we found to

hundreds of government troops gone into town, have surrendered and published photos of celebrations on weapons. it says was seized, current fighters and the other on team minute treat groups, made significant gains against the general in recent weeks. they seized territories and catching states in the north chin in the west of long in the south. meanwhile, the highlighted regions below were once under full military control, but they have shrunk since the crew 3 years ago. bill robinson is a deputy director of asia with human rights watch. he says, man, most minute tree has been stretched to send across the country and is forced to fight on multiple fronts as well. this is a major blow them in our military hotel. this is the largest most important of the 6 additional type burma border crossings. give you an idea of the perspective between april 20, 2023 and march 2024 over a 1000000000 us dollars. and bilateral trade was conducted through this check point during peace time. uh that figure was twice as high. so, i mean,
5:23 pm
it's quite clear that this is a major, major blow to them. yeah. more military. and with the fall of that town and maya, why the much of a ethnic run state is now liberated from any sort of control by them in our military going to. so it is a very big deal. this is something that is surprising and how fast it fell. and. 1 it shows a real debilitation of the military's forces, particularly in the rural areas in the, in the periphery of the country. while there is very clearly a renewed purpose amongst the ethnic organizations working with people's defense forces, these are the militias that were created by people after the military coup and 2021 . they have been working with the ethnic groups. they're working together, they're stretching the military very staying across the country. they're, they're, the military is being forced to fight on multiple front. and i think that there's a,
5:24 pm
a real decline of popular support in the military and the difficulty in recruiting new people. that's why they've now imposed a new mandatory conscription law where they're going to start drafting people against their will into the military. uh, starting in april later this month. so uh it is, uh, it is a situation where they, the military is really backed itself into a corner waging a very unpopular war against the people of myanmar who refused to go back to the military dictatorship and all the abuses that entails to us treasury secretaries has the ability to hold frank talks with china has put relations on most stable puff. got it, got and made the comments. so the meeting, but primarily chung and badging. the set, the 2 countries need to respect to each other and should be partners. no officers. saudi arabia is spending billions of dollars on developing torres and most also investing in preserving its cultural heritage. one area that's benefit seeing is the old town and the city of jetta. actually,
